In Problems 37–72, solve each system of equations using matrices (row operations). If the system has no solution, say that it is inconsistent.

2x-3y-z=0-x+2y+z=53x-4y-z=1

Step 1. Given information. 

The given system of equation are

2x-3y-z=0-x+2y+z=53x-4y-z=1

02

Step 2. Calculation. 

The augmented matrix of the system is:

2-3-1-1213-4-1051

Perform the row operations localid="1647508848641" R1=r1+2r2;R3=r3+3r2

011-12102210516

Perform the row operations R3=r3-2r1:

011-121000105-4

Use the obtained matrix to write the system of equations.

y+z=10-x+y+z=50=-4

This system is impossible to solve. Therefore, this system of equation is inconsistent.
